On 2018/7/23 22:10, Yunlong Song wrote:
> If f2fs aborts BG_GC, then the section bit of victim_secmap will be set,
> which will cause the section skipped in the future get_victim of BG_GC.
> In a worst case that each section in the victim_secmap is set and there
> are enough free sections (so FG_GC can not be triggered), then BG_GC
> will skip all the sections and cannot find any victims, causing BG_GC

If f2fs aborts BG_GC, we'd better to clear victim_secmap?

> failed each time. Besides, SSR also uses BG_GC to get ssr segment, if

Looks like foreground GC will try to grab section which is selected as
victim of background GC?

Thanks,

> many sections in the victim_secmap are set, then SSR cannot get a proper
> ssr segment to allocate blocks, which makes SSR inefficiently. To fix
> this problem, we can add cur_victim_sec for BG_GC similar like that in
> FG_GC to avoid selecting the same section repeatedly.
